Abstract
882,480. Turbine rotors. ESCHER WYSS A.G. July 24, 1958 [Sept. 18, 1957], No. 23868/58. Class 110 (3). In a turbine rotor formed of discs welded together, the discs are provided with central apertures so that some of the seams may be afterworked from both inside and outside of the rotor. The rotor is composed of discs 1 to 4 carrying blades 12 to 15, each disc having an annular shoulder on each side, the neighbouring shoulders between the discs being connected by welded seams 7-9, the shoulders 1<SP>1</SP> and 4<SP>11</SP> , at the upstream end and the downstream end of the rotor respectively, being connected by weld seams 6 and 10 to the shaft sections 5 and 11 respectively, each disc having a central aperture of a diameter at least 30% of the outside diameter of the rotors, the apertures forming a central cavity by means of which those weld seams exposed to the highest operating temperatures may be afterworked from the inside. The shaft section 5 is provided with apertures 25 through which passes a cooling medium such as, in the case of a gasturbine rotor, either working fluid leaving the compressor, or working fluid leaving a heatexchanger subsequent to the compressor, this cooling medium flowing into the rotor cavity and emerging through apertures 26, 27, provided in the downstream shoulders of certain discs, the medium rejoining the working fluid after passing through labyrinth packing 22, 23 provided between the shoulders and the stator blades 19, 20.
